/*****************************************************************************/
|
|
/*! Driver initialization structure */
|
|
/*****************************************************************************/
|
|
struct CIFX_LINUX_INIT
|
|
{
|
|
int init_options; /*!< see CIFX_DRIVER_INIT_XXX defines */
|
|
|
|
const char* base_dir; /*!< base directory for device configuration */
|
|
unsigned long poll_interval; /*!< Poll interval in ms for non-irq cards */
|
|
int poll_priority; /*!< Poll thread priority */
|
|
unsigned long trace_level; /*!< see TRACE_LVL_XXX defines */
|
|
int user_card_cnt; /*!< Number of user defined cards */
|
|
struct CIFX_DEVICE_T* user_cards; /*!< Pointer to Array of user cards (must be user_card_cnt long) */
|
|
|
|
int iCardNumber;
|
|
int fEnableCardLocking;
|
|
int poll_StackSize; /*!< Stack size of polling thread */
|
|
int poll_schedpolicy; /*!< Schedule policy of poll thread */
|
|
FILE* logfd;
|
|
};

/*****************************************************************************/
|
|
/*! Device structure for manually adding devices */
|
|
/*****************************************************************************/
|
|
struct CIFX_DEVICE_T
|
|
{
|
|
unsigned char* dpm; /*!< virtual pointer to DPM */
|
|
unsigned long dpmaddr; /*!< physical address to DPM, this parameter will be used for PCI cards to detect bus address */
|
|
unsigned long dpmlen; /*!< Length of DPM in bytes */
|
|
|
|
int uio_num; /*!< uio number, -1 for non-uio devices */
|
|
int uio_fd; /*!< uio file handle, -1 for non-uio devices */
|
|
|
|
int pci_card; /*!< !=0 if device is a pci card */
|
|
int force_ram; /*!< Force usage of RAM instead of flash. Card will always be reset and all
|
|
files are downloaded again */
|
|
|
|
PFN_CIFX_NOTIFY_EVENT notify; /*!< Function to call, after the card has passed several stages (usually needed on RAM based
|
|
devices, that change DPM configuration during initialization) */
|
|
|
|
void* userparam; /*!< User specific parameter (e.g. identifier for manual added devices */
|
|
|
|
unsigned char* extmem; /*!< virtual pointer to extended memory */
|
|
unsigned long extmemaddr; /*!< physical address to extended memory */
|
|
unsigned long extmemlen; /*!< Length of extended memory in bytes */
|
|
|
|
/* DMA Buffer Structure */
|
|
uint32_t dma_buffer_cnt; /*!< Number of available DMA buffers */
|
|
DMABUFFER_T dma_buffer[DMA_BUFFER_COUNT]; /*!< DMA buffer definition for the device */
|
|
|
|
/* function interface required when using the toolkit's hardware functions */
|
|
PFN_DRV_HWIF_INIT hwif_init; /*!< Function initializes custom hw-function interface */
|
|
PFN_DRV_HWIF_EXIT hwif_deinit; /*!< Function de-initializes custom hw-function interface */
|
|
PFN_DRV_HWIF_MEMCPY hwif_read; /*!< Function provides read access to the DPM via custom hardware interface */
|
|
PFN_DRV_HWIF_MEMCPY hwif_write; /*!< Function provides write access to the DPM via custom hardware interface */
|
|
};
